An airliner carries 350 passengers and has doors with ah height of 72 in. Heights of men are normally distributed with a mean of
BaLLatris [955]

Answer:

P ( Z < 72 ) = 0.8577     or   P ( Z < 72 ) = 85.77 %

Step-by-step explanation:

We know:

-A normal distribution

-Mean      μ =   69.0   in

-Standard deviation      σ  = 2.8   in

- Population    n  =  350

And doors height   72 in

If passengers will pass through the door without bending that means he must be under 72 in tall, therefore we are looking for the probability of men under 72 in, to find such probability we compute the value of Z according to

Z  =  ( X - μ ) / σ     ⇒             Z  =  ( 72 - 69 ) / 2.8

Z  = 1.07

Now with this value we look the Z tables, to find a value of: 0.8577

So the probability of select a men and that he can fit through the door is

P ( Z < 72 ) = 0.8577  or    P ( Z < 72 ) =  85.77 %
